Troy Brown was ejected from Ole Miss’ Texas Bowl matchup against Texas Tech for targeting early in the first half. He laid a hit on sliding Texas Tech quarterback Tyler Shough that resulted in his ejection.
That’s a huge blow to the Rebels’ defense early in this one.

Brown has been good for 91 tackles, 5 pass deflections, .5 sacks and a fumble recovery for the Rebels defense this season. The senior from Flint, Michigan has been one of Ole Miss’ better defenders this season and now exits with the Rebels down 10-7 in the 2nd quarter.
That’s a rough way to end it for the senior, who has been playing college football since 2018. He transferred from Central Michigan as a grad transfer.
